Cpl. John George Jones MID
British Army 2nd Btn. South Lancashire Regiment
from:Haworth Brow, Keighley
(d.15th Oct 1914)
John George Jones was killed in action on the 15th of October 1914, aged 29. Buried in Bethune Town Cemetery in France, he was the husband of H. E. Armstrong (formerly Jones), of 24 Prince St., Haworth Brow, Keighley.
Native of Scarborough, Yorkshire, he had lived in Burnley since the age of six.
